Q: Is 24,651,666 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 24,651,666 is a composite number.

Why is 24,651,666 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 24,651,666 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 13 17 18 26 34 39 51 78 102 117 153 221 234 306 442 663 1,326 1,989 3,978 6,197 12,394 18,591 37,182 55,773 80,561 105,349 111,546 161,122 210,698 241,683 316,047 483,366 632,094 725,049 948,141 1,369,537 1,450,098 1,896,282 2,739,074 4,108,611 8,217,222 12,325,833 and 24,651,666, with no remainder.

Since 24,651,666 cannot be divided by just 1 and 24,651,666, it is a composite number.
